Who are the top shareholders of the Uno Minda?

06-Jun-2025

The top shareholders of Uno Minda include Minda Investments Limited with 23.65%, mutual funds holding 12.86%, foreign institutional investors at 10.09%, and individual investors at 5.11%. There are no pledged promoter holdings reported.

The top shareholders of Uno Minda include a mix of promoters, mutual funds, and foreign institutional investors. The largest promoter is Minda Investments Limited, which holds 23.65% of the shares. Mutual funds collectively hold 12.86% through 33 different schemes, with Canara Robeco Mutual Fund A/c Canara Robeco Emerging Equities being the highest public shareholder at 3.15%. Additionally, foreign institutional investors own 10.09% of the company, while individual investors hold 5.11%. There are no pledged promoter holdings reported.

What is the bonus history of the Uno Minda?

06-Jun-2025

Uno Minda's recent bonus history includes a 1:1 bonus announced on July 7, 2022, and a 2:2 bonus issued on July 11, 2018, reflecting the company's commitment to rewarding shareholders with bonus shares.

Uno Minda has a notable bonus history. The most recent bonus issue was a 1:1 bonus announced on July 7, 2022, with a record date of July 8, 2022. Prior to that, the company issued a 2:2 bonus on July 11, 2018, with a record date of July 12, 2018. This indicates that Uno Minda has a pattern of rewarding its shareholders through bonus shares.

How has been the historical performance of Uno Minda?

18-Nov-2025

Uno Minda has shown consistent growth in financial performance, with net sales and operating income more than doubling from Mar'20 to Mar'25, alongside significant increases in profit before tax and profit after tax. Despite a slight decline in operating profit margin, the company's earnings per share and total assets have also improved, indicating strong profitability and expansion.

Answer:<BR>The historical performance of Uno Minda shows a consistent growth trajectory in net sales, with figures rising from 6,222.03 Cr in Mar'20 to 16,774.61 Cr in Mar'25. Total operating income has mirrored this growth, increasing from 6,222.03 Cr in Mar'20 to 16,774.61 Cr in Mar'25. The company has also seen a steady rise in operating profit, which grew from 712.29 Cr in Mar'20 to 1,903.07 Cr in Mar'25, although the operating profit margin slightly decreased from 12.27% in Mar'19 to 11.17% in Mar'25. Profit before tax has increased significantly from 243.59 Cr in Mar'20 to 1,126.32 Cr in Mar'25, while profit after tax rose from 174.97 Cr in Mar'20 to 840.29 Cr in Mar'25. The earnings per share (EPS) have also improved, reaching 16.42 in Mar'25 compared to 3.8 in Mar'21. On the balance sheet, total assets have grown from 5,580.85 Cr in Mar'20 to 11,662.42 Cr in Mar'25, with total liabilities increasing from 5,580.85 Cr to 11,662.42 Cr in the same period. Cash flow from operating activities has shown a positive trend, increasing from 1,048.00 Cr in Mar'20 to 1,071.00 Cr in Mar'25, despite a net cash outflow of 42.00 Cr in Mar'25.<BR><BR>Breakdown:<BR>Uno Minda's financial performance has demonstrated robust growth over the years, particularly in net sales and operating income, which have both more than doubled since Mar'20. The operating profit has also seen a substantial increase, reflecting effective cost management despite a slight decline in the operating profit margin. Profit before tax and profit after tax have both shown significant growth, indicating improved profitability. The company's earnings per share have risen sharply, showcasing enhanced shareholder value. On the balance sheet, total assets and liabilities have both increased, indicating expansion, while cash flow from operating activities remains positive, although the company experienced a net cash outflow in the latest period. Overall, Uno Minda's financial metrics suggest a strong upward trend in performance and profitability.

Are Uno Minda Ltd latest results good or bad?

05-Feb-2026

Uno Minda Ltd's latest results show strong year-on-year sales growth of 19.93% and a net profit increase of 18.95%, but a sequential profit decline of 9% and reduced operating margins raise concerns about profitability and valuation sustainability.

Uno Minda Ltd's latest results present a mixed picture. On one hand, the company reported a strong year-on-year growth in net sales of 19.93%, reaching ₹5,018.06 crore, which is the highest quarterly revenue in its history. This growth is indicative of robust demand and successful market share gains within the automotive sector. Additionally, the consolidated net profit of ₹276.63 crore reflects an 18.95% increase year-on-year.<BR><BR>However, there are significant concerns regarding profitability. The company experienced a sequential decline in net profit by 9.00%, marking the first drop after three consecutive quarters of growth. Furthermore, the operating margin decreased to 11.03%, down 43 basis points from the previous quarter, indicating challenges in managing costs and competitive pricing pressures.<BR><BR>The elevated P/E ratio of 63x, which is well above the industry average of 39x, suggests that the stock is priced for high growth, but this also raises questions about its valuation sustainability given the emerging margin pressures. <BR><BR>In summary, while Uno Minda shows strong revenue growth and a solid position in the automotive market, the decline in profitability and high valuation multiples present challenges that investors should consider carefully.

About Uno Minda Ltd stock-summary
stock-summary
Uno Minda Ltd
Mid Cap
Auto Components & Equipments
Uno Minda Limited (Formerly known as Minda Industries Limited) was incorporated on 16 September 1992 as the flagship company of the Minda Group. The Company is a leading supplier of Proprietary Automotive Solutions to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s).
